In a pneumatic controlled system, if the cylinder does not retract, what might be the possible cause of the malfunction?

In a pneumatic-controlled system, when a cylinder fails to retract, one of the likely causes could be related to the configuration and function of flow control valves. A one-way flow control valve is designed to allow air to flow in only one direction while restricting flow in the opposite direction. If this valve is improperly adjusted or malfunctioning, it could impede the exhaust of air from the cylinder when it is trying to retract. This restricted airflow prevents the cylinder from returning to its original position, leading to the observed issue.

In this context, the adjustable one-way flow control valve affects how quickly or slowly the cylinder can retract, and if it is set incorrectly or jammed, it would directly contribute to the problem. Proper function and adjustment of flow control valves are crucial for the efficient operation of pneumatic systems, particularly in controlling the speed and direction of cylinder movement.
